Preparing for Your First Horse Show: A Guide for New Riders

Entering your first horse show is an exciting milestone in any rider’s journey. It can also be a bit overwhelming if you don’t know what to expect. Whether you’re showing in-hand, under saddle, or just coming to soak in the experience, proper preparation can make the day smooth, successful, and enjoyable for both you and your horse.
1. Understand the Show Environment
Before show day, take time to learn about the venue and show type. Schooling shows are usually more relaxed, while rated competitions may require additional memberships and attire. Ask your trainer what to expect and review the class list so you can feel confident about where you’ll be and when.
2. Practice Show-Day Routines at Home
Leading up to the show, incorporate aspects of the show routine into your lessons and daily care. Practice grooming for competition, loading into a trailer, and riding in environments that simulate a busy warm-up arena. The more familiar your horse is with the elements of show day, the better.
3. Pack Like a Pro
The night before, double-check that everything you need is clean, packed, and ready to go. Essentials include:
Rider attire (show shirt, jacket, helmet, boots, gloves)
Horse gear (saddle, bridle, saddle pad, grooming kit)
Health paperwork (Coggins test, vaccination records)
Water, hay, and feed for your horse
Snacks and water for you!
Having a checklist can help you stay organized and avoid last-minute stress.
4. Stay Calm and Flexible
Even with the best planning, unexpected things can happen. Maybe your class runs late, or your horse is distracted by the new environment. Stay calm and remember that every show is a learning opportunity. Your horse will look to you for confidence, so lead with kindness and clarity.
